CVE-2012-3206

13
FAUCET Score

CVE-2012-3206 is an unspecified vulnerability affecting the Integrated Lights Out Manager CLI in Oracle Sun Products Suite SysFW 8.2.0.a for SPARC and Netra SPARC T3 and T4-based servers, as well as other versions and servers. This low-severity vulnerability, with a CVSS score of 2.1, allows a local attacker to compromise confidentiality with low attack complexity, but does not impact integrity or availability. There is no evidence of active exploitation, publicly available exploit code (Metasploit, Nuclei, ExploitDB), or significant community discussion or media coverage for this CVE.
